Coolant wasted issue PLEASE HELP!!

Hello everyone, i have a big issue i hope you guys can help me with this, i have an evo 8 than was working perfect with the engine temperature, but since 1 months ago i start loosing coolant from the reservoir, when i drive the car normally goes OK, but when i do a hard drive it start loosing from the reservoir, i tried with different radiator cap, i have check the plugs and has no sign of coolant i made the pressure test and it's OK, my thermostat opens and my temperature gauge runs normal a little lest than half, i have tried everything and so far i cant get with the problem, any idea?
